Originally Posted by flintwrench69
The watts link replaces the panhard bar, which keeps the axle centered. The watts link works better, it keeps it centered perfect. That setup looks sweet, I cant wait til my axle gets here. I ordered the nodular case so I wonder if it will be powdercoated too?
